Ingredients:  
Ingredients:  
1 can cream of onion soup
3 cans Veg-All mixed vegetables
4 cans stew potatoes
1 jar Aunt Nellie's cocktail onions
Green Pepppers

Directions:
Directions:
Put in bag:
1 cup flour
3 tsp salt
1 tsp Accent
1/2 tsp pepper
Shake well and add cut up raw venison. Coat well. Put remaining ingredients and venison in crock pot and cook on low all day.
